Mum reveals clever trick for keeping kitchen floor spotless while her messy toddler eats in high chair


MEAL times with young children can be a recipe for chaos.

But one mum has come up with a clever solution for keeping her kitchen floor spotless while her messy toddler eats in a high chair.

The woman called Eden revealed in Facebook group ‘Cleaning hacks’ that she places a towel beneath her little one to catch any crumbs.

She shared a snap of the clever set-up, and wrote: “Dirty towel = clean floor.”

Her savvy idea was popular with fellow members who also shared their own solutions.

Referring to when their children were young, one mum wrote: “I used a plastic shower curtain under the high chair.”

Another commented: “I use a plastic table cloth.”

A third shared: “I used to use a black bin bag aha.”

And a fourth added: “My aunt would use newspaper taped together and pre-fold them for my little cousin because she made such a mess!”
